What Is Bunnings Solar Cable?

Bunnings Solar Cable refers to solar-grade electrical cables commonly sourced or specified through Bunnings-style standards, designed specifically for photovoltaic (PV) installations. These cables are engineered to withstand harsh outdoor conditions, including UV exposure, moisture, temperature fluctuations, and mechanical stress, making them ideal for long-term solar applications.

From rooftop systems to large-scale solar farms, Bunnings Solar Cable is widely recognized for its durability, compliance, and stable electrical performance.

Key Functions of Bunnings Solar Cable

The primary function of Bunnings Solar Cable is to transmit direct current (DC) electricity generated by solar panels safely and efficiently. Its specialized insulation and conductor design minimize power loss while maintaining high safety standards.

Main functions include:

  • Stable DC power transmission

  • Protection against environmental damage

  • Reduced risk of electrical faults and overheating

  • Long service life in outdoor installations

Bunnings Solar Cable vs Ordinary Electrical Cable

Feature Bunnings Solar Cable Ordinary Electrical Cable
UV Resistance Excellent Limited
Temperature Range Wide (-40°C to +120°C) Narrow
Outdoor Lifespan 25+ years Short-term
Solar Compliance Yes No
